, , , ,

Anypoint Studio 7.4: API specification synchronization

One of the most demanded features in Anypoint Studio 7.4 is “API Sync.” This new feature replaces the APIkit with similar functionality that is more in line with an API specification’s lifecycle.Starting from Studio version…
, , , ,

Running Mule 4 on a Raspberry Pi

What an amazing time it is! We recently announced a major milestone: the GA release of Mule 4! The new release of Mule is all about ease of use and accelerating the speed of development. With up to 50% fewer steps and concepts to learn, Mule…
, , , , , ,

How to Apply DataWeave to the Real-world: Looping (Part 3)

So far in this 3-part series, we have looked at variables (Part 1) and functions (Part 2) in order to leverage them to our advantage. In this third and final part of the real-world DataWeave series, we will look at another common problem area,…
, , , ,

How to Apply DataWeave to the Real-world: Functions (Part 2)

In the first part of this series we tackled the issue of defining and also using variables within DataWeave as opposed to using the legacy set “Variable” module. Today, I need to raise the topic of functions in DataWeave as a key…
, , , , , ,

Dev Guide: How to Design a Process API (Part 2)

Before we get started with this blog, if you haven’t checked out Part 1 of this Dev Guide series, make sure you work through that first, where we went through developing a resilient, governable, and flexible API layer on top of your source…
, , , , ,

How to Apply DataWeave to the Real-world: Variables (Part 1)

Over the last few years at MuleSoft, I have had the opportunity to work with many different customers covering a wide range of use cases, inevitably requiring data transformations of one sort or another. I have observed some recurring patterns…
, , , , , , ,

How to Reuse DataWeave Code

MuleSoft’s DataWeave, which is now the main expression language in Mule 4 beta, is a powerful technology that can efficiently transform complex structured data between popular data formats, including JSON, XML, CSV, and Java…
, , , ,

Training Talks: How to Process Flat Files in Anypoint Studio

Today you’ll meet the newest member of our Training Talks series, Mark Nguyen. Mark joined the training team in November of 2016 as a Curriculum Developer, and will be a familiar face from now on! And yes, we have Mark’s fun fact…
, , , , ,

Training Talks: How to Copy Global Elements into a Mule Domain Project

Our favorite drummer/instructor is back with a new edition of Training Talks! In this demo, Ethan will show you how to copy over global configuration elements from a Mule application into a Mule domain project, including copying over the namespace…
, , , , ,

What’s New with Anypoint Studio 7 Beta?

I’m very happy to announce the beta version of Studio 7, which not only offers support for the Mule 4 Beta runtime, but also improves the overall user experience for Studio users.In this blog post, I will walk you through some of…